Ghanaian youngster Samuel Owusu found the back of the net for the fourth time this season as FK Cukaricki trounce FK Zemun 3-0 at away in the Serbian top division on Saturday.
It took Owusu 28 minutes into the game to open the scoring for the fourth-placed side in the matchday 16 fixture.
On the 74th minute, Owusu provided the assist for Ognjen Mudrinski to net the second for his side.
The 22-year-old attacking midfielder has managed four goals in fifteen appearances for Hill Men this campaign.
